Shannon McGhee is a Licensed Clinical Social Worker (LCSW) with a desire and commitment to infuse her Yoga and Clinical experience and expertise to offer an alternative to traditional therapy within the Black Community (Community). Historically, the concept of dealing with and suffering from mental health issues has been taboo in the Community. The ills of the Community weigh heavily on Black Woman as the expectation is for Black Woman to be the backbone of the Family Unit. This leads to unrealistic demands placed on Black Women which at times is self-inflicted. Due to the stigma, around mental health and seeking therapy within the Community, people struggle with their mental health. This can also be attributed to lack of education, around mental health issues and accessibility, attainability, and affordability of traditional therapy. As a result, there is a sub-population of undiagnosed and untreated individuals, in the Community, suffering, in silence physically, mentally, and emotionally.
Shannon received her Bachelor of Arts in Human Communications Studies in 1998 and a Master of Social Work with a focus on Families and Children, in 2001 from Howard University. She is a LCSW in the state of Maryland and the District of Columbia. Shannon has taught, with the Department of Social Work, at Bowie State University and as a consultant, with Salisbury University’s TRiO program, providing training and mentoring to Social Work students. She has worked in the field of Social Work for over 30+ years with a focus on mental health/psychiatric care, domestic/teen dating violence, child abuse and neglect, and Unaccompanied Alien Children.
